Triberr is pretty simple…so far. Basically you get into a Tribe. You add your RSS and when you post, that post goes out to you and your Tribe members Twitter feed. So if that entire group has a Twitter following of 28K ppl, that’s how many people it will go out to. Then you’re able to make 3 Tribes of your own with the people YOU choose.

Klout is still something we’re all trying to figure out, like Google PR. LOL You’re given a list of topics that no one understands how they get. I have topics like: #gno, parenting, Minnesota, blogging…and, wait for it…Muppets! LOL In one of the groups I’m part of, we all have some obscure word in our list. You keep up your Klout score by being active on Twitter and FB. My Klout score vscillates between 65-70. Easy to lose numbers, hard to get them back. Depending on your Klout, you’re eligible for KloutPerks which are private inviations for products or opportunities.
